SEL (Social Emotional Learning) programs are programs for learning the art of living – which, like art, is also a part of it – and for cultivating a beneficial encounter with internal and external reality. These programs are research-based, currently prevalent in Israel and around the world, and aim to develop emotional (E) skills in students, as well as social skills (S). In this process, students acquire essential skills for the purpose of becoming adults with resilience and mental well-being, with better abilities in personal and social conduct.
